PHP函数的Vim函数。

在现代的Web开发中,PHP是一个非常常用的编程语言,它凭借着丰富的函数库和灵活的语法,成为了许多程序员的首选。

在PHP中,函数是最基础、最重要的概念之一。函数可以将一段代码封装起来,方便调用和维护。使用函数可以提高代码的复用性,减少代码的冗余和错误。因此,对于PHP开发者来说,熟练掌握PHP函数的使用和编写是非常重要的。

而在编写PHP函数的时候,一个好用的编辑器是必不可少的。Vim作为一个强大的编辑器,在PHP开发中也有许多优秀的插件和配置,可以让我们更方便地编写和调试PHP函数。本文将介绍一些常用的Vim插件和配置,供读者参考。

一、路径映射插件

在PHP开发中,我们经常需要包含和引用其他文件。如果文件路径发生了变化,我们需要手动修改文件中的所有引用语句。这是一件非常繁琐的事情,容易出错。因此,我们需要一个自动化的工具来帮助我们完成路径映射。

Vim的Pathogen插件是一个非常好用的路径映射插件。它可以自动地查找项目中所有的引用和包含语句,然后将其映射到正确的文件路径上。我们只需要修改文件名或路径,Pathogen插件就会自动更新所有的引用语句,非常方便。

二、自动补全插件

PHP是一门语法复杂的语言,有很多函数和变量需要记忆。为了提高编码效率,我们常常需要使用自动补全功能,让编辑器自动帮助我们完成语法。

Vim的YouCompleteMe插件是一个功能强大的自动补全插件。它可以识别PHP中的函数和变量,根据上下文自动帮助我们补全代码。它还支持Fuzzy Matching,可以让我们更快地找到需要的代码片段。

三、调试插件

PHP是一门宿主环境语言,其代码运行在Web服务器中,与其他接口进行通信。因此,在PHP编程中,调试功能非常重要。Vim也有一些非常好用的调试插件,可以帮助我们快速定位和分析问题。

Vim的dbg插件是一个非常好用的调试插件。它可以自动启动GDB调试程序,与PHP进程建立连接,并可以在Vim中显示程序状态和调试信息。我们可以在调试窗口中查看程序的运行状态、变量值,甚至可以修改变量的值和运行程序。

四、代码检查插件

在PHP编程中,我们会经常遇到一些语法错误和代码缺陷。这些错误可能会导致程序运行异常或崩溃。为了防止这些问题,我们需要使用代码检查插件,自动分析代码中的错误和缺陷。

Vim的Syntastic插件是一个十分优秀的代码检查插件。它可以自动检测PHP中的语法错误和潜在问题,并在编辑器中提示我们。我们可以根据提示信息修改代码,避免编写错误的代码。

总结:

Vim是一个非常强大的编辑器,其插件和配置也非常丰富,在PHP开发中有许多好用的工具可以帮助我们编写和调试PHP函数。

以上介绍的插件只是一部分,还有许多其他优秀的插件和配置可以让我们更加轻松地进行PHP编程。希望读者可以通过本文的介绍,对Vim插件有更深刻的了解,并能够在PHP开发中更加高效地使用Vim。

关于PHP函数的Vim函数。的文章就分享到这,如果对你有帮助欢迎继续关注我们哦

本文来自投稿,不代表重蔚自留地立场,如若转载,请注明出处https://www.cwhello.com/263942.html

如有侵犯您的合法权益请发邮件951076433@qq.com联系删除

(0)
php学习php学习订阅用户
上一篇 2023年5月22日 05:26
下一篇 2023年5月22日 05:26

相关推荐

  • 小编教你如何查看软件代码。

    要查看软件代码,可以打开软件的安装目录,找到源代码文件(如.cpp、.java等),用文本编辑器打开即可。 (图片来源网络,侵删) 在软件开发过程中,查看软件代码是一个重要的环节,通过查看代码,我们可以了解软件…

    2024年6月28日
    02
  • web前端设计表格布局和div+CSS布局。

    发展过程 上个世纪Web开发人员流行使用表格进行文档整体布局。因为当时大部分浏览器不支持CSS,而且大部分人不会CSS,且没有文档拆分设计,致使文档臃肿,到了上个世纪末大部分没有相关背景的人进入,对于那些没有…

    2022年7月4日 建站资讯
    0338
  • PHP8.0中的图像处理库

    随着数字化时代的到来,图像处理在各行各业中的应用越来越广泛,尤其是随着互联网技术的不断发展,图像在网页设计和移动应用中的重要性也得到了越来越高的认可。而在这个领域中,PHP8.0中新增的图像处理库,为我们…

    2023年5月18日
    06
  • 小编分享如何导入java文件。

    在Java开发环境中,可以通过以下步骤导入Java文件:1. 打开项目;2. 右键点击需要导入的文件;3. 选择“导入”选项。 (图片来源网络,侵删) 在Java编程中,我们经常需要导入其他Java文件以使用其中定义的类和方法,…

    2024年6月28日
    04
  • PHP中define() 函数的定义和用法

    define() 函数定义一个常量。 常量类似变量,不同之处在于: 在设定以后,常量的值无法更改 常量名不需要开头的美元符号 ($) 作用域不影响对常量的访问 常量值只能是字符串或数字 define()语法 define(name,value,c…

    2018年3月13日
    0288
  • HTML 5.2有哪些新特性。

    原生的 <dialog> 元素 在 HTML 5.2 的所有变化里我感到最为激动的就是引入了 <dialog> 元素,实现了浏览器原生的对话框。对话框在 web 开发中非常常见,但是现在每个实现都不太一样。另一方面,实现一…

    2022年7月4日 建站资讯
    0140
  • PHP函数的封装性

    使用一个表单,输入任意数字,使之可以在2,8,16进制到10进制或10进制到2,8,16进制之间转换,形式大致如下如下: 原始代码实现 Document 数: 十进制转二进制 二进制转十进制

    2018年4月5日 PHP自学教程
    0216

联系我们

QQ:951076433

在线咨询:点击这里给我发消息邮件:951076433@qq.com工作时间:周一至周五,9:30-18:30,节假日休息